'Delhi Belly' set for Hong Kong release

Director Abhinay Deo's adult comedy "Delhi Belly" is set for a commercial release in Hong Kong Thursday.

Co-produced by UTV and Aamir Khan Productions, the film featuring Imran Khan, Vir Das and Kunaal Roy Kapoor is a bold, youth-centric drama.

It will release across eight screens with Cantonese subtitles, said a press statement.

"It's a very proud moment for us to have our film 'Delhi Belly' release in Hong Kong.

Hong Kong has a large young local and expat population and 'Delhi Belly' has done superb business in cities like London, Singapore, Dubai, New York, Sydney and Melbourne. We hope it resonates with the audiences in Hong Kong," said Amrita Pandey, senior vice president (International Distribution and Syndication), UTV Motion Pictures.

"After the phenomenal success of '3 Idiots' in Hong Kong, there is a huge fan following for Aamir, and correspondingly for 'Delhi Belly' since it is produced by him," added Pandey.

Written by Akshat Verma, the 2011 film was a hit and its music by Ram Sampath was a runaway success too.
